Cum să actualizați npm și să gestionați dependențele Node.js
This guide provides insights on updating npm and effectively managing Node.js dependencies to ensure optimal performance and reliability of your applications. It covers best practices and tools for dependency management.
Ce este Cum să Actualizați npm și să Gestionați Dependințele Node.js?
Acest șablon servește ca resursă cuprinzătoare pentru înțelegerea proceselor implicate în actualizarea npm și gestionarea dependințelor Node.js. Semnificația npm, sau Node Package Manager, constă în rolul său de facilitare a instalării, actualizării și gestionării pachetelor în aplicațiile Node.js. Gestionarea dependințelor este crucială deoarece pachetele învechite sau conflictuale pot duce la vulnerabilități de securitate și probleme de performanță.
Prezentare generală a NPM-ului
npm este esențial pentru dezvoltatorii care folosesc Node.js, permițându-le să acceseze un vast ecosistem de biblioteci și unelte. Menținerea actualizată a npm asigură că aveți cele mai recente funcționalități și patch-uri de securitate. Actualizarea regulată a dependințelor este vitală pentru menținerea unui mediu de aplicație stabil și sigur.
Acțiuni cheie în Gestionarea Dependințelor
Gestionarea eficientă a dependințelor implică mai multe acțiuni cheie, cum ar fi:
- Actualizarea Pachetelor: Actualizați regulat pachetele la ultimele versiuni.
- Eliminarea Dependințelor Neutilizate: Curățați proiectul eliminând pachetele care nu mai sunt necesare.
- Folosirea Blocării Pachetelor: Utilizați package-lock.json pentru a asigura instalări consistente în toate mediile.
Practici recomandate pentru Gestionarea Dependințelor
Adoptați practici recomandate precum versionarea semantică și audituri regulate pentru a menține un cod sursă sănătos. Prin urmarea acestor practici, puteți minimiza riscurile asociate cu gestionarea dependințelor.
Întrebări frecvente despre Gestionarea Dependințelor Node.js
Cum pot actualiza npm?
Actualizați npm rulând comanda npm install -g npm@latest în terminalul dvs.
De ce este importantă gestionarea dependințelor?
Gestionarea dependințelor este crucială pentru a evita vulnerabilitățile și a vă asigura că aplicația dvs. funcționează așa cum vă așteptați.
Ce este un fișier package-lock.json?
Fișierul package-lock.json blochează versiunile dependințelor proiectului dvs., asigurând consistența instalărilor.
Cum pot verifica pachetele învechite?
Rulați npm outdated pentru a vedea care pachete sunt învechite în proiectul dvs.
Ce să fac dacă un pachet îmi strică aplicația?
Dacă un pachet îți strică aplicația, revino la versiunea anterioară folosind npm install [nume-pachet]@[versiune].
Testeaza viteza site-ului tau
Creste viteza si SEO fara probleme cu Testul nostru gratuit de viteza.Meriți servicii de testare mai bune de testare mai bune
Testează cu ușurință încărcarea site-urilor web, măsoară viteza paginilor și monitorizează API-urile cu o singură soluție accesibilă și ușor de utilizat.ÎNCEPEȚI TESTAREA ACUM→